Barry Ferguson, pretty much strolled every game I seen him play, Rangers, Scotland and even in the EPL he wasn't out of place. Remembering him bossing France and Italy at times.

 

Obvisouly a bit of a tadger off the park, but one of the best midfielders I have seen play for Scotland.

 

Has his haters, but in my lifetime, I haven't seen a Scottish midfielder so comfortable on the ball, and actually look like a midfielder as opposed to players such as Scott Brown who run about hitting folk, can't score and can't pass water.
